Centre for a Waste-Free World

Queensland University of Technology

The Centre for a Waste-Free World develops and implements new waste technologies and processes, while using social science knowledge to catalyse change and reduce barriers to participation and adoption. Our researchers are developing technologies and processes to innovate the social, environmental and economic role of waste and transform it into valuable circular commodities. Our research programs tackle issues across the waste spectrum, from reduction and elimination strategies, through to recycling and finding new value in waste products.
